Summary

The Biomedical Equipment Support Specialist (BESS) (Imaging) provides clinical and administrative support to staff - patients - and administrators for all matters of concern relating to the facility wide lifecycle management of advanced imaging or radiological devices and other medical devices.

  • In addition to the experience above - the candidate must demonstrate all of the following KSAs: (a) Knowledge of Health Level 7 (HL7) and Digital Imaging and Communications in Medicine (DICOM) standards
  • (b) Knowledge of advanced testing methods to troubleshoot networked medical equipment and clinical system interfaces
  • (c) Skill in maintaining computer and server based medical equipment - databases - and software
  • (d) Skill in managing medical equipment and clinical system projects that interface with an electronic health record or other information systems
  • (e) Skill in applying cybersecurity standards to medical devices and clinical systems such as Food and Drug Administration (FDA) - Federal Information Security Modernization Act (FISMA) - and National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) guidelines
  • (f) Ability to apply information security tools including virus protection - software updates - and operating system patches
  • (g) Ability to establish a medical network including VLAN configuration - Internet Protocol addressing - and network security

Duties

  • Biomedical support requires the application of engineering and mechanical concepts and methodology to provide lifecycle management and technical support of diagnostic - therapeutic devices - monitoring - and other equipment utilized in the practice of medicine - and to improve health service delivery systems for communities and within individual VA facilities (medical centers - outpatient clinics - and domiciliary)
  • The BESS (Imaging) maintains advanced imaging or radiological devices and other medical equipment using established local - regional and national policies and procedures designed to meet criteria and standards from multiple accrediting agencies and governing bodies
  • Other duties include - but are not limited to: Lifecycle management of advanced imaging or radiological devices to include physical and network support
  • Troubleshoots and maintains radiology information systems and interfaces and other experts
  • Performs advanced testing and troubleshooting of advanced imaging or radiological devices involving their interfaces and connections to other medical devices or information systems either directly or through the facility's hardwired and wireless networks
  • Responsible for lifecycle management of other medical devices and systems such as life support - dialysis - and monitoring to include physical and network support
  • Maintains functional knowledge of relevant safety codes and standards of regulatory bodies Documents all work performed in the computerized maintenance management system (CMMS)
  • Functions as a Contracting Officer Representative (COR) and keeps appropriate certification levels
  • Investigates - remediates and documents recalls and safety alerts within established timeframes
  • Maintains knowledge of the state of the art in medical technology - including scientific advances - network protocols - and vendor changes
  • Provides training and education as appropriate to medical technology end users and clinical staff
